Handover — Dark Mode, Quillbarrow Admin Dashboard

Dark mode shipped behind the `theme_dusk` flag last sprint. Most panels render correctly, but the billing charts still pull hardcoded hex values, so they look washed out on dark backgrounds. Tanvi's fix is half-merged; don't revert it, just leave the flag at 25% rollout until her follow-up lands. If users report unreadable tooltips, that's the known contrast bug, not a regression. The current rollout status and open theming tickets are tracked on this internal page.

operations page: https://confluence.zemvarlabs.internal/projects/display/browse/display/8963

# Handover: Deep-Link Routing (Larkspool app)

Hey folks — quick brain dump before I switch teams. Deep links route through the LinkHatch module; the path map lives in routes.json and yes, order matters. Test on both cold start and warm resume, they behave differently. Fallback always lands on the home screen, never a blank view. Any routing questions after today go to the person named below.

account owner for hahig-fahag: Pelael Istax Novys

## Deployment

Briskline handlers run on a serverless runtime; cold starts add 300–900 ms while the signing keys are fetched and the sandbox initializes. We pre-warm two instances per region to keep p99 sane. Nothing sensitive is baked into the image. At deploy time, the handler receives these configuration values.

config for fafog-bahof:
ULAWYN_HOST=ulawyn.tolvaqsys.internal
ULAWYN_PORT=5000

Hi Devika — quick handover on the Splintrace crash-report pipeline before plugin authors start poking at it. Reports land in the intake tier, get symbolicated against whatever the Orbank build server uploaded, then fan out to plugin hooks. Third-party plugins run sandboxed with a two-second budget, so warn authors not to do network calls inline. Dedup is fuzzy and occasionally merges unrelated crashes — known issue. Everything a plugin sees is shaped by the pipeline's runtime settings, which I've pasted just below.

deployment values, yafof-fajeg:
[eliox]
host = eliox.nelvrocorp.internal
user = eliox_svc
database = eliox_prod